Identifying a Favorable Morphological Profile for Transcatheter Atrial Septal Defect Closure in Patients With
Naka Saito1, Saki Shiraki1, Nao Koizumi2
1Department of Clinical Laboratory, Kanagawa Children's Medical Center, Yokohama, Kanagawa, Japan.
Background:
Transcatheter closure of secundum atrial septal defects (ASDs) with a deficient posteroinferior (PI) rim is challenging owing to an increased risk of technical failure.
Aims:
This study aimed to explore morphological characteristics associated with a low-risk profile for procedural success in borderline candidates with PI rim deficiency.
Methods:
In this retrospective study, we analyzed 34 patients with PI rim deficiency who underwent transcatheter closure attempts, excluding those initially triaged to surgery. Cut-off values for echocardiographic indices, including the defect-to-septal ratio (DSR) and the defect-to-left atrial volume ratio (DLAR), were determined using receiver operating characteristic (ROC) analysis. The diagnostic performance of single versus combined indices was evaluated.
Results:
Procedural success was achieved in 29 patients (85%), and technical failure occurred in 5 (15%). Combining DSR and DLAR significantly improved risk stratification compared to DSR alone. Exploratory cut-offs for predicting technical failure were DSR ≥ 61.9% and DLAR ≥ 1.3 mm/mL. Fulfilling at least one low-risk criterion (DSR < 61.9% or DLAR < 1.3 mm/mL) effectively identified a highly favorable cohort, yielding a 100% (23/23) procedural success rate and improving overall diagnostic accuracy to 82%.
Conclusions:
Assessing spatial mismatch between the defect and left atrium provides a practical framework for risk stratification in PI rim deficiency. While combined DSR and DLAR criteria identify a potential low-risk profile, these exploratory cut-offs remain hypothesis-generating. This demanding procedure requires extreme caution and meticulous patient selection.
